Subject: RateMatch handover

Hey Priya,

Taking over release duty for RateMatch, our rate-parity checker for the Brindlewood hotel group. Pipeline's clean, security review notes are in the wiki, and the scanner cadence is unchanged. Only thing left before you can cut 4.2 is the deploy credential. For the reviewer's convenience, I'm pasting the signing key here.

deploy key for kahof-kadup: bky19_YDnVAD7xLc2m2mMUEyR

TICKET #4471 — Priority: High

The ScrubPix EXIF-stripping worker on Hollen Labs' ingest pipeline is failing all jobs since 03:00. Root cause: its service credential expired overnight. Images are piling up unscrubbed in the quarantine bucket. Rotate now, redeploy the worker, confirm metadata removal on a sample batch. Use the fresh key below.

service key, kagep-yafop: qvz23-ZKPHptIdEFAcWdmbBSRvIiM

TICKET-2291: The Mapthistle address autocomplete widget fails its signature check when loaded from the v4 CDN bundle. Affected customers see a blank suggestion dropdown. Root cause: the bundle was re-signed after last week's rotation but cached copies still carry the old signature. Support can advise customers to clear caches. Verify bundles against the current signing key, listed below.

deploy key for kagup-bawig: bky9_ZMq28eTw9

Priority: High

Edge workers in the Vennick region intermittently fail to resolve the internal metrics endpoint; roughly 2% of lookups time out, retries succeed. Resolver logs show upstream forwarder rotation mid-query. No evidence of spoofed responses — DNSSEC validation passes on all captured failures, and answers match the authoritative zone. Suspect conntrack exhaustion on the forwarder pair, not tampering. Mitigation: pinned workers to the secondary forwarder; monitoring for recurrence. Reproduction build token below.

build token for tawif-bahip: htk31_68bba16e1afabfef4ecc69408c06f16